Boots are being worn with more than just jeans, making them a versatile addition to the mens dress clothing wardrobe, too. You’ll seem them under khakis in business casual, and in almost any ensemble involving a blazer — outside of white shirt and silk tie, boots are becoming an approved look. When you’re considering your boot purchase, it is all about quality. Invest in high-quality, well-made boots — a good set of boots should last at least a decade, and will quickly become a favorite choice in your mens dress clothing wardrobe. Don’t get too caught up in trendy, or a current “look” that become the rage. Boots are a safe secure bastion for your personal expression. Have a secret biker side? Go for it! More the hiker, or cowboy, or street punk in your “who would I be if I didn’t have to work for a living” scenario? Do that! It’s a great idea to carry a piece of your dream world with you, wherever you are, whenever possible — you need to keep in mind what you REALLY want, right? Use boots in your mens dress clothing wardrobe to add an extra dimension to your outfits. Make them an expression of your inner passions, get them as comfortable as good times with your best friends, and you’ll find they’ll become almost like a trusty companion. The fashion rules for mens dress clothing are loosening up — take advantage, and wear what you love, as often as you can. What to look for in mens dress clothing on-line stores? Most importantly, an air tight return policy! The truth is, every designer line is going to be cut a little different, unless it’s a repeat buy, you need to order your size, and likely one size up and one size down initially, and plan on returning two of the three. Frankly, it’s not a lot different than what you’d do at the store, except, you don’t have to participate in the whole mall experience thing, replete with the joys of mall traffic and parking, sometimes overly-eager salespeople, and the time it takes to travel between stores to compare prices (yes, you must become savvy consumer and become confident that you’re paying a fair price for the quality you’re purchasing). What if you don’t have an “off the rack” body?  Two choices, (neither of which is an on-line experience, but a necessity) — you can either go the custom route, by far the ultimate goal, but a sometimes five or even ten-fold increase in price over “off the rack” purchases, or invest in some minor, quality alterations.  You can either find your own, independent tailor or seamstress (which sometimes takes some trial and error), or, some on-line stores also have numerous retail outlets nationwide offering quality, reasonably-priced alterations with a quick trun-around. Leather Up Your Mens Dress Clothing Wardrobe There’s just something machismo about leather — not the sleazy too tight pants look, but the rugged yet sophisticated aviator bomber or zip leather jacket. As you evaluate your mens dress clothing wardrobe outerwear, consider the benefits (and sex appeal) of a leather addition. (image) (image) The beauty and sensuousness of leather are add-on benefits, the real value of leather is its durability. A well-maintained leather garment is something that can be handed down to generations, like fine wine, becoming more distinctive with age. If you decide this season to add leather outerwear to your mens dress clothing wardrobe (great for gift-giving, too!), make not of some tips to care for it. Keep it clean — leather needs to be periodically cleaned, but in an entirely different manner than other materials. The goal in cleaning is not to remove the natural oils or leave additional deposits. Make sure to try any new product in a hidden area before applying generally, to make sure it doesn’t change the leather’s color, or leave a greasy residue. An excellent option for general cleaning is a nubuck cleaning cloth, a great all-in-one cleaning product. Keep it protected — this is a little controversial, there’s no question moisture-barrier products fill in the pores to some extent, making cleaning and conditioning a little more difficult, but, the trade-off is a longer “like new” look. Some of the lightweight waterproofing products are designed specifically for garments, but do need to be re-applied periodically. Keep it (relatively) dry — leather can stand up to the elements just fine, HOWEVER, to avoid staining, make sure to thoroughly clean your jacket as described above, and dry away from any heat source, to avoid cracking. Keep it breathing — when the warm weather returns, make sure to keep the leather breathing, NEVER store in plastic. Without air circulation, the pores in the material can retain water and become a festering ground for mildew, bacteria and other types of grossness. Mens dress clothing Men's Style Conundrums: Cuffed Pants Posted By: Hendrik Pohl Very often in menâs fashion, youâll be forced to choose between theory and tradition, as in the case of cuffed pants. In theory, cuffed pants are supposed to look dated, and should be avoided whenever possible. In traditional practice - here meaning it was your dad who introduced the habit - itâs fairly common. Should you leave the house with cuffed pants?Perspective on PantsIdeally, your pants are exactly the length you need them to be. That is, itâs the ideal case with formal pants; cuffed pants are seen at the office at best, and rarely to evening galas and black tie affairs. For casual pants like chinos and jeans, cuffs are an entirely different ball game to play.Thereâs still something to be said for that perfect pair of jeans or chinos that are just the right length, but the cuffed style is much more acceptable once youâve gone into casual fashion territory. While the lack of a cuff creates a very sharp and put-together image, a cuff inspires more laid back, even rakish vibe. Itâs your way of telling the world that you do things your way and you like being comfortable - all through your clothes.And that sentiment does translate through cuffed jeans and chinos. You show others that you like being comfortable no matter what, and that you wear your clothes instead of them wearing you. There is, however, just a thin line dividing pants that look cool when rolled up and a pair that you should have brought to the tailor in the first place.Commandeering Cuffed StyleFirst things first: a pants cuff - as with anything in menâs fashion - looks best when itâs done proportionally to your body. Yes, itâs still a measurement game, even with an aspect as seemingly insignificant as your cuffs. Pants cuffs go anywhere from three quarters of an inch to an inch and a half in thickness, with two inches as the maximum âsafeâ length. Anything more will have length-altering effects on your body because itâll be too thick.Two is the ideal number of folds for a cuff, the first to define the size and the second to secure the first in place. You donât have to bring out a ruler for exact measurements; the tip of your thumb to the first joint is usually a good rule of thumb. Once youâve done the second fold, press the folds if youâre wearing denim and scrunch it up for chinos. And never, ever fold inward; such faux pas was left behind in the 1990âs. Fold them outward.As if the fabric wasnât enough of a clue, cuffed casual pants like denims and chinos are even less formal than their straightened selves. That means youâll have to pair them with other pieces - shoes in particular - that are just as casual as they are. And no, mixing and matching usually doesnât turn out well in this case.Slightly wrinkled white shirts are already the most formal you could get with this style, and a necktie is definitely out of the question when youâre wearing cuffed casual. Heck, wear a casual tee with the pants. Shoes should be something casual like sneakers (but not athletic shoes) or maybe even sandals. Leather is a no-no, and a canvas boat shoe is about as âformalâ as you should get here.Must you wear cuffed pants? Itâs allowable, yes, but not a recommended 24/7 fashion statement. Itâs also a style that should be done only with premium or high quality pants. Mens dress clothing Men's Style Conundrums: Vests Posted By: Hendrik Pohl Itâs a fashion question that countless men have asked in the past: should you wear a vest? Yes, vests are acceptable even when youâre not wearing one with the whole three-piece suit shebang. A layered look with a vest, however, occupies its own special place on the scale of formality. Wearing a vest per se is no style faux pas right now, but wearing the vested look to the wrong occasion most definitely is, regardless of the time period.Whatâs in a Vest?At the very core of it, the vest is a formal item, something you add to an outfit in order to dress it up. Notice how a three-piece suit - the holiest of holies in office fashion - ranks a notch higher than the regular two-piece variety that most men wear. And in that case, itâs the vest that makes the difference. Yet the vest alone isnât much. Itâs like wearing a necktie without wearing a suit jacket; you donât realize its fullest potential in terms of formalness when you don it alone and without the companion pieces of the set. For vests, wearing one as is will definitely dress up your current look, but the result will be less formal than any ensemble that includes a suit jacket. Suit jackets have much more weight than vests in the world of menâs fashion.Should you elect to don a vest, see to it that the occasion is casual and does not demand for office formal; any situation that demands any version of âformalâ requires one or some other version of a jacket. Unless your office has a very lax dress code, wearing a vest by itself will most likely offend some fashion sensibilities there. Reserve the vested style for more casual times such as dinner out with friends or Casual Fridays.Vested InterestsIf youâre one of those people who compartmentalize style pieces into âcasualâ and âformalâ categories, vests fall squarely into that latter category. The easiest and safest way to wear a vest, therefore, is with other items that come from that same group; mix and match is a slightly more advanced trick of the trade.Modern menâs fashion encompasses an extremely wide variety of vests from traditional solids to more contemporary fashions. A vest can be somewhat tricky to wear as it gets more prints and patterns, so a black, gray or navy vest in a classic suiting fabric will give you the most mileage. Of course, you shouldnât eliminate patterns altogether either; you could start with a simple check using any one of the aforementioned colors as a base.One fail-safe way to style a vest is to wear it over a crisp white shirt. Not only does the shirt come from a similar level of formality, but the simplicity of the solid color is one of the most universal and wearable in all of menâs fashion. Regardless of the pattern or print of the vest, youâve got a solid outfit right there. Just pair it with a freshly pressed pair of pants - dark denims or black slacks preferred - and youâre good to go.You could also notch the formal factor up simply by adding a tie. Neckties are easiest to work with, not least because you probably have a fair number of options in your closet already. Have the tie contrast with the vest: patterned tie for solid vest and vice versa. A more sartorial choice, however, would be the bow tie, especially now that patterned bow ties are emerging as quite the trend in menâs fashion.Should you wear a vest? Itâs not a style that works for every man out there, but you must definitely try to do so. Mens dress clothing Men's Style Conundrums: Graphic Tees Posted By: Hendrik Pohl Non-plain t-shirts are an age-old fashion minefield for many men. Solid crew neck and plain wifebeater shirts are known as pieces that you can wear with anything, but add print to the equation and youâll be in a completely different ball game. Some would say that no man over the age of 20 should be seen in a graphic tee, while others claim that itâs a valid way to exhibit a rebellious streak. Which one better follows the edicts of modern style?The Graphic CrowdItâs true what the menâs fashion pundits say about graphic tees being largely restricted to the younger generation. Thatâs why you usually see those styles of tops on 20-something musicians and the kids who follow them. But you donât necessarily have to be in the rock and roll crowd - or even the music scene, for that matter - to carry a graphic tee.On the other side of the coin, itâs also not so hot for men about to face their midlife crises to be wearing Metallica t-shirts and the like. Thereâs definitely an age limit to this kind of fashion, and youâve gone over that threshold once you hit your thirties. You can, however, rock graphics until well into your late twenties. Why should teenagers have all the fun?There are two things you should know about graphic tees. First is that theyâre nowhere near formal. Unless you plan to spend the evening at home or with friends who share an interest in your graphic tee, wearing it might not be a good idea. Second, donât expect to be treated like a full-on adult, especially since youâre not dressed as one anyway. Graphic tees, as the rest of fashion so often does, tends to influence your image to other people.Going GraphicShould your circumstances be appropriate for wearing graphic tees - that is, youâre fairly young and youâre going someplace that doesnât require any degree of formal fashion - actually making the style look good isnât so hard. Itâs mostly about keeping in mind what graphic tees are all about and wearing pieces that go with that kind of aesthetic.Denims are the most versatile style pieces that you could throw on with a graphic tee, especially if the graphic is text or some character, as in from shows or video games. The simplicity and ubiquity of the denim keeps the focus on your shirt. If you want to dress your look up just a wee bit, though, try adding a jacket or a sport coat. This works pretty well for shirts whose graphic is centered smack in the middle of the trunk.Other graphics - geometric, color blocked and abstract ones in particular - can be given an extra dose of eclectic style by pairing them up with other accessories. Adding a fedora or a necktie to an abstract or geometric graphic shirt gives a cheeky touch an otherwise traditional combination of shirt and tie. Take note, though, that the look only works for casual events like parties, even when youâve got a necktie or a hat in there. mens dress clothing menâs dress clothing menâs dress clothing Hendrik is a regular writer with articles on mens fashion and style.
